The government will take up the Vote on Account for debate in Parliament when it meets on October 23, an official said yesterday.
The government decided to present it to allocate money for its expenses for the first quarter of next year since there is no time to work out a fully-fledged budget due to the presidential elections.
Parliament will meet on October 23 to approve it after a debate. The House will meet again the following day to debate an adjournment motion to be moved by the United People’s Freedom Alliance (UPFA).
